Yorktown Police Charge Jefferson Valley Woman In Cheese Theft

YORKTOWN HEIGHTS, N.Y. -- Yorktown police have arrested a Jefferson Valley woman for stealing a package of cheese.

Police received a call from the manager of DeCicco’s Marketplace on Lee Street reporting a shoplifter in custody on Friday, Jan. 22, at 12:29 p.m., according to officials.

Officers were dispatched to the scene; their investigation revealed that the suspect, identified as Barbara J. Quinn, 76, stole a package of Kraft cheese valued at $4.39 from the store, police report.

Quinn was arrested at the scene and transported to police headquarters, officials report.

She is charged with petty larceny, a class A misdemeanor, according to police.

Following processing, Quinn was issued an appearance ticket directing her to answer the charge against her in Yorktown Court on Tuesday, Feb. 23, police report.

She was then released on her own recognizance, according to officials.
